Re: The funniest thing about getting yor car stolen in JC...
Home away from home
Home away from home


about five years ago...Had my car stolen - reported it- they found it five days later with tickets. Paid the $165 to get it out of the impound lot, paid the report fee and cleared the tickets.

had my car for another three days or so and it got stolen again. this time I cancelled my ins and decided to write the car off in my mind.

A month later they say it's been recovered agian - with tickets. I go to the impound lot and decide I don't want the thing anymore (89 jetta book value was prob $1000) So its a $140 fee to sign it over to the state. If I don't do that then it's considered abondonaning a vehichle and I was told a warrent would be issued for my arrest after a certain perioud of time.

If I wanted to take it, I would have had to get a tow truck... I couldn't drive it away because I didn't have current insurance.

yeah, that was a bad month.
I'm amazed I still live in this town, it's so backwards.
